Output 3da63e2ac263ef1b72060ebe10484da6ca407d636cee9059c9abb2917b0e368a:4

value
8749440
script pubkey
OP_0 OP_PUSHBYTES_20 1dc1629a430e9ff9054c35adc06621c80552ecba
address
ltc1qrhqk9xjrp60ljp2vxkkuqe3peqz49m96wnawhc
transaction
3da63e2ac263ef1b72060ebe10484da6ca407d636cee9059c9abb2917b0e368a
spent
true